Magic Login Mail or QR Code has one disclosed vulnerability in the WordSec catalog, all reported in 2026; it is fixed as of September 2026. Their average CVSS score is 8.1, and the most serious one scores 8.1 out of 10. Severity breakdown: 0 critical and 1 high.

The most common weakness is Improper Privilege Management, behind 1 of the records (100%).

The one issue recorded for Magic Login Mail or QR Code has a vendor fix available, so running the current release closes it.

All of these findings were reported by ifoundbug. Magic Login Mail or QR Code is installed on roughly 100 WordPress sites, so each unpatched flaw has a wide blast radius. The current release is tested up to WordPress 7.1.

Enter your email address, and send you an email with a magic link or QR Code to login without a password. Login Login with email address only. Only registered users can login. Password-less login from the magic link or QR code notified in the email. shortcode : [magic_login] action hook : do_action( 'magic_email_send', $emails | array, true | bool ) : To send the magic link simultaneously from the management account. QR code login on the user’s administration screen. Thanks This plugin is a modified version of Passwordless Login. The main changes are the addition of various filter hooks and the addition of the following action hooks. Action hook This is for sending bulk e-mails with a magic link for login to multiple accounts from the management screen. When using this action hook, the URL of the page where the shortcode [magic_login] is placed should be specified in the filter hook &#8216;magic_login_mail_url’. /** ================================================== * To send the magic link simultaneously from the management account. * * @param array $emails Multiple email addresses. * @param bool true Output notifications to the management screen immediately after sending. */ do_action( 'magic_email_send', $emails, true ); Filter hooks /** ================================================== * Filter for magic link url with mail. * */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_url', function(){ return 'url'; }, 10, 1 ); /** ================================================== * Currently logged in user link for Magic Login Mail * * @param string $url URL. * @param int $user_id User ID. * @return $url */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_user_redirect', 'redirect_url_login_users', 10, 2 ); /** ================================================== * Login user after redirect for Magic Login Mail * * @param string $url URL. * @param int $user_id User ID. * @return $url */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_after_login_redirect', 'redirect_url_login_users', 10, 2 ); function redirect_url_login_users( $url, $user_id ){ /* your code */ return $url; } /** ================================================== * Filter for message with shortcode form. * */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_success_link_msg', function(){ return 'Message for success.'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_success_login_msg', function(){ return 'Message for success with login.'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_valid_errors', function(){ return 'Message for mail validation error.'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_email_errors', function(){ return 'Message for sent mail error.'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_invalid_token_error', function(){ return 'Message for token error.'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_form_label', function(){ return 'Message for form label.'; }, 10, 1 ); /** ================================================== * Filter for color with shortcode form. * */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_success_link_msg_back_color', function(){ return '#e7f7d3'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_success_login_msg_back_color', function(){ return '#e7f7d3'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_valid_errors_back_color', function(){ return '#ffebe8'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_email_errors_back_color', function(){ return '#ffebe8'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_invalid_token_error_back_color', function(){ return '#ffebe8'; }, 10, 1 ); /** ================================================== * Filter for input text size. * */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_input_size', function(){ return 17; }, 10, 1 ); /** ================================================== * Filter for class name. * */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_notice_class_name', function(){ return 'mynotice'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_form_class_name', function(){ return 'myform'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_label_class_name', function(){ return 'mylabel'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_input_class_name', function(){ return 'myinput'; }, 10, 1 ); add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_submit_class_name', function(){ return 'mysubmit'; }, 10, 1 ); /** ================================================== * Filter for message with mail subject. * */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_subject', function(){ return 'subject'; }, 10, 1 ); /** ================================================== * Filter for message with mail. * * @param string $message message. * @param string $url url. * @param string $exp_date_time expiration date and time. */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_message', function( $message, $url, $exp_date_time ) { $message .= '<br><br>' . 'You may only log in once using the link above.'; return $message; }, 10, 3 ); /** ================================================== * Filter for login expiration. * */ add_filter( 'magic_login_mail_expiration', function(){ return 10; }, 10, 1 );
